Buchbeschreibung Benefield, Richard et al. DAVID HOCKNEY: A Bigger Exhibition. 258 pages, including 200 color plates. 4to, cloth. New York, Prestel Publishing, 2013. Although some of the images in this catalogue will be familiar to anyone who purchased the catalogue for the Royal Academy of Arts show (2012) in London, there is enough here that's different to make it worthwhile. This show includes works not seen in London, which was primarily focused on landscapes. This show is more of a mix with cityscapes in addition to landscapes, and portraits and charcoal drawings created between spring 2012 and 2013. Artikel-Nr. 149208
